UpholdingtheDrugApartheid
byJulianBuchanan,28thJanuary2015
Drug law and policy has its roots in fear, ignorance, racism and
vestedinterest.Sadly,thishaschangedlittleovertheyears.Drug
discoursecontinuestobeshapedmorebypunitivepopulismand
moralcrusades,thanscientificevidence,reasonandrationality.
1.Thereisaclearpharmacologicaldefinitionfordrugs.Thereisntwhat
weclassifyasillegaldrugsisa1950s&60ssocialandculturalconstruct
withnocoherentpharmacologicalrationale.Wefailtorecognisealcohol,
tobaccoorcaffeineasdrugsandmaybesugarshouldalsobeclassifiedasa
drug.
2.Peoplewhousedrugsaredrugmisusers.Untruethevastmajority
generallyusedrugsrecreationallyandsensibly,butunfortunatelywe
conflateusewithproblematicuse.
3.Drugusersaredirty,immoralanddangerouslosers.Anunjustifiedand
hostilestereotypeillicitdrugusersareadiversegroupofpeoplefromevery
walkoflife.Thedrugbusinessisdirty,immoralanddangerousthats
becauseitsillegal,extremelylucrativeandsubjecttofiercelaw
enforcement.
4.Peopletakedrugsbecausetheyhaveproblems.Untruemostpeople
takedrugsbecausetheyenjoytheeffect,justlikealcohol,tobaccoand
caffeine.
5.Regulardruguseinevitablyleadstoaddiction.Untrueonlyasmall
proportionofpeoplewhousedrugsdevelopaddictionjustlikealcohol.
6.Takingdrugsdamagespeople.Allsubstances(legalandillegal)can
damagepeople,andthemostdamagingdrugofallisalegalonealcohol.
However,prohibitionmakesillicitdrugsmoredangerousanddamaging.In
addition,acquiringacriminalrecordfordrugscanbemoreharmfultolife
thanthedrug.
7.Drugusefuelscrime.Thepresenceofadrugandthecommissionofa
crimedoesnotequatetoacausalconnection.Therelationshipisassociated
ratherthancausal.However,thereisevidencethatprohibitionandtough
lawenforcementfuelviolentcrime.
8.Legaldrugsaresaferandlessharmful.Thisisaparticularlymisleading
statement,becausealcoholandtobaccoarefarmoredamagingthanmost
illegaldrugs.However,prohibitionmakesitdifficulttoknowthestrength,
ingredientsorqualityofillegaldrugs,whichinitselfcreatesanentirely
avoidablerisk.
9.Lawenforcementmeasuresaffectlevelsofdruguse.Studiesshowthat
inadvancedwesterndemocraciesneithertough,norliberallawenforcement
approacheshavemuchimpactuponlevelsofdruguse.
10.Addictionisanequalopportunityemployer.Druguseisanequal
opportunityemployer,butchronicaddictionisnt.Whileanyonecanbe
affected,chronicproblematicdrugusetendstodisproportionatelyaffect
thosewithdisadvantagedanddamagedlivesthathadsignificantdifficulties
beforePDUandthesepeoplelacktheresources,opportunitiesandsupport
torecover.
11.Addictionisabraindisease.Untrue,yesthebrainwillbeaffectedbut
lossofcontrolofdrugs(similartointernetaddiction,gambling,overeating)
hasmuchmoretodowithsocial,psychologicalandbehaviouralfactthan
neurologicaldefects.IfaddictionwasabraindiseaseMRIswouldbeusedas
diagnosticevidenceofaddiction.
12.Thegovernmentcanprotectsocietybybanningnewdrugs.Banning
drugsmasqueradesaspositiveactiontodealwiththeproblem
whenactuallybanningdrugshaslittleimpactonuseandmakesproduction,
distributionandconsumptionmoredangerous.
13.OncelistedintheMisuseofDrugsAct,drugsbecome
controlled.Technicallycorrectbutonceadrugislistedasacontrolled
drug,itisforcedundergroundandthusbecomescompletelyoutside
government/socialcontrol.Soironicallyacontrolleddrug,isbynature,an
uncontrolleddrug.
14.Cannabisisagatewaydrugthatleadstoaddictiontohard
drugs.Untrue,mostyoungadultshaveusedcannabisandmosthavenot
progressedontousingotherdrugs,norhavetheybecomeaddicts.Thelast
threePresidentsoftheUSAallsuccessfullyusedcannabiswithoutany
gatewayaffect.
15.Peoplewhousecaffeine,tobaccoand/oralcoholarenotdrugusers.
Untruetheycertainlyaredrugusersandmanyareaddicts.Thesethree
substancesarealldrugs,andironicallyunlikesomeillegaldrugsinhigh
dosagescaffeine,tobaccoandalcoholaretoxicandresultindeath.
16.Ifwelockupdealerswecanreducethedrugrelatedviolence.The
oppositeistrue,disruptingthesupplydistributionandremovingdealers
createsmoreviolencebyfuellingmarketuncertainty,presentingnew
businessopportunitiesandcreatingbusinessconflict.
17.Druguseisntacrimeissueitsahealthissue.Thismaysoundlikea
stepintherightdirection,buttakingasubstanceisntinherentlyahealth
issue,anymorethanenjoyingacoffeeorglassofwineisahealthissue.
Evenproblematicdruguseisntbestdescribedasahealthissue;itsmore
accuratelyasocial,psychological,healthand/orlegalissue.
18.Therearehardandsoftdrugs.Thereisnoscientificevidence
underpinningthemisleadingcategorisationofhardandsoftdrugs.While
somedrugscangenerallyposegreaterproblemsthanotherdrugstosome
people,thesegeneralisationsaremisleadingbecausetheimpactofadrug
variesfrompersontopersondependingupontheset(theperson)andthe
setting(theenvironment)itsnotjustthesubstance.
19.Drugsareillegalbecausetheyaredangerous,andtheprooftheyare
dangerousisthattheyareillegal!ThiscircularDoubleSpeakoffersno
evidenceandisusedtodefendprohibition,butthesubstanceswehave
calleddrugsarenotinherentlymoredangerousthanothersubstancessuch
asalcohol,sugar,tobacco,fat,caffeineandpeanuts.However,prohibition
increasestherisk,dangeranduncertaintyconsiderably.
20.Drugtestingwilltellyouifapersonisondrugs.Theresultis
unreliableduetohumanerror,machineerror,deliberateandaccidentalfalse
positivesandfalsenegatives.Someoneeatingapoppyseedbagelcouldtest
positiveforopiates.Someonewhotestspositiveforcannabismaynothave
usedthedrugthatday,however,becauseofthemetabolitesofthedrugthe
positiveresultmaybedetectingcannabisuseddays,weeksorevenmonths
ago.Drugpresencedoesnotindicatedrugimpairmentorintoxication.
21.Likeeverythingelseonthemarketdrugsmustbeprovensafebefore
theycaneverbelegalised.Nottrue.Thesafetyforotherproductsdoesnot
havetobeestablishedbeforeapproval(forexamplemobilephonesorGM
foods).Substancesthataredamagingorevenlethaltosomesuchas
tobacco,alcohol,peanutsarelegalandpromoted,whereasadrugsuchas
cannabisthathasmedicinalbenefitsandhasneverkilledanyoneis
considereddangerousandremainsillegal.
22.Peoplewhousedrugsarenotcriminalstheyneedhelp.An
apparentlybenignandsupportivestatement,however,whiletakingadrug
shouldnotbealawenforcementconcern,neithershouldweproblematizeor
pathologizedruguseasahealthissue.Thereisnoreasonwhyweshould
assumeapersonusingdrugsneedshelp.
23.Recoveryisaboutbecomingdrugfree.Recoveryisaboutpeoplewho
havebeendependentondrugsregainingcontroloftheirlife,butbecoming
drugfreeisntalwaysnecessarytoachievethat.Somepeoplesorttheirlife
outandcontinuetouseinanonproblematicway,andsometakecleanlegal
prescribedsubstitutessuchasmethadoneorheroinandsuccessfullylead
productiveandstablelives.
24.Harmreductionisaboutreducingthespreadofdiseases.Harm
reductionisnotjustabouthealthitsalsoaboutreducingsocial,cultural
andpsychologicalharms.Harmreductionisanevidencedbasedapproach
thatshouldsitalongsidehumanrightstounderpinalldrugpolicy.Its
pragmatic,humaneandnonjudgemental,itengagespeoplewheretheyare
atwithaviewtoreducingriskandharm.
25.Harmreductiondoesntsupportabstinence.Harmreductionisnt
aboutgettingpeopleoffdrugsitsaboutworkingwithpeopletoreduce
risks.However,insomecasesabstinencemightbeagoodwaytoreduce
riskssoharmreductionincorporatesabstinencebutonlyifthepersonis
ready,able,interestedandwantingtobecomeabstinent.
26.Illegaldrugshavelittleornouseinmedicine.Althoughthissentiment
isenshrinedinthemuchoutdated1961UNSingleConventiononNarcotics
thisstatementcouldntbefurtherfromthetruth.Opiatesareessentialin
severepainmanagementcannabisandMDMA,havemedicinalbenefitsin
thetreatmentofagrowingnumberofconditions(e.g.MS,PTSD,Epilepsy).
Illegalityhasmademedicaltrialsandacceptanceextremelydifficult.
27.Peoplewhousedrugsneedtreatmentnotprison.Anotherapparently
positivestatementhowever,peoplewhousedrugsdontneedtreatmentor
prisonanymorethansomeonewhohasadoubleespressoeachmorning,or
thepersonwhoenjoysaglassofwhiskybeforebedtimeneedstreatmentor
prison.Undertheumbrellaofitsbetterthanprisonallsortsofquestionable
practicescanappearpalatable.
28.Topreventstigmaweneedtounderstandaddictionasadisease.Yes
wewanttopreventstigmabutaddictionisnotadisease.Themosteffective
waytopreventstigmaistoendthedrugapartheidandchallengethe
hypocriticalandflawedsocialconstructionofdrugs.
29.Druglawsaffecteveryonethesame.Thisisnottrue.Thechancesof
beingstopped,searched,arrestedandprosecutedfordrugpossession
dependsgreatlyonthecolourofyourskin,yoursocialclass,age,location
andyoursocialbackground.
30.Ifwetryhardenoughwecaneradicatedrugs.Afallacy.Fortyyearsof
extremelytoughprohibitioninvolvingmassesoftimeandmoneyforpolice,
armedforcesandcustomshashadnoimpactuponsupply,priceoruse.They
cantevenkeepdrugsoutofhighsecurityprisons.
31.Heroinisadangerousdrugthatdamagesyourbody.Anystreetdrug
couldbeverydamagingbecauseillegalitymeanstheuserhasntgotaclue
whatsinit.Butcleanpharmaceuticalheroin(unlikealcohol)doesntcause
anypermanentdamagetothebody.
32.Crackcocaineinpregnancyleadstopermanentlydamagedcrack
babies.Thereisnoconsistentevidencetosupportthisclaim.Longitudinal
studies,indicatesevereandenduringpovertyappearstobethemost
significantfactorthatthwartschildprogressanddevelopment,notparental
crackcocaineuseduringpregnancy.Soinsteadofemotivelyand
inaccurately,focusinguponcrackbabies,itwouldbemoreappropriateto
directattentiontowardstheplightofpovertybabies.
33.Drugtestingwillhelpidentifypeoplewhohaveadrug
problem.Besidesitsunreliabilityatbestdrugtestingonlyindicatesdrug
presence,itprovidesnoindicationofthepattern,time,place,reasonor
contextofdruguse.Apositiveresultindicatesdrugusenotproblematicuse.
34.Lawenforcementtargetsthemostdangerousdrugs.Untrue,arrests
anddrugseizuresforcannabisoutnumberalltheotherdrugsarrests
combined.Thewarbetweendrugsislargelyawarontherelativelybenign
cannabiswhilethesignificantlymoredangerousdrugalcoholisenjoyedand
promotedamongstlawenforcementofficials.
35.Peoplecaughtwithcannabisdontendupinprison.Untrue,many
certainlydo,andthosethatdontsufferthelifelimitingconsequencesof
livingwithadrugconviction.
36.Druglawenforcementtargetspeoplewhousedrugs.Levelsofdrug
useacrossthewhiteandblackpopulationaresimilar.Howeverit
dependsuponthecolourofyourskinandyoursocialstatusastowhether
youwillbetargeted.Ifyouarepoorandhaveaminorityethnicheritageyou
aremuchmorelikelytobetargetedstopped,searched,arrested,
prosecutedandsubsequentlysentencedfordrugdefinedcrime.
37.Heroinduringpregnancywillcausepermanentharmtotheunborn
child.Streetheroinisaproblembecauseyoudontknowwhatsinit.But
cleanpharmaceuticalheroincausesnoknownpermanentdamagetoababy.
Oncerecoveredfromwithdrawalsymptomsbabieswillhavenopermanent
harm.However,alcoholtakenduringpregnancycancauseFoetalAlcohol
Syndromeapermanentcondition.
38.Adrugfreeworldisdesirable.Drugshavebeenusedsincerecords
beganforpainrelief,treatingsickness,forrelaxationandsocialreasons.
Alcohol,caffeine,tobaccoaredrugsandarguablycocoa,sugarandfattoo.A
worldwithoutdrugsisunthinkable,undesirableanduntenable.
39.Illegaldrugskillpeople.Thisismisleadingbecausethemajorityof
drugdeathsareconsequencesofprohibitionandadraconiandrugpolicy
thatmakestakingdrugsuncertainandmoredangerousandgettinghelp
risky.Alotofdeathscouldhaveotherwisebeenavoided.
40.Drugpolicyisbaseduponthebestavailableevidence.Fordecades
researchreports,reviews,inquiries,expertgroupshaveprovidedmountain
loadsofevidencebutdrugpolicyhasrepeatedlyignoredthebestavailable
evidenceandinsteadcontinuedtoupholdtheprinciplesofprohibition
enshrinedinthe1961UNSingleConvention.Drugpolicyisrootedin
ideologicalbeliefsandanattempttoseizethemoralhighground,rather
thanscienceandevidence.
41.Itsawarondrugs.Untruedrugshaveneverbeenmore
accommodated,integratedorpromoted.Thereisnowaronalcohol,
tobacco,caffeine,sugar,fatorBigPharmadrugs.Itisawaronparticular
drugsthathavebeenoutlawedforpolitical,socialandeconomicreasons
(notpharmacologicalorscientificreasons).ItsaWarBetweenDrugs
enforcedbyanuncompromisinglytoughDrugApartheid.
42.StrictRegulationisthewayforward.Ideally,butitdependsuponwhat
regulationlookslike.Notifthatregulation(asillustratedintheNewZealand
PsychoactiveSubstanceAct2013)means:youarenowprohibitedand
punishedforpossessionofsubstancesnotapprovedbythestate(s.71$500
fine);supplycarriesa2yearprisonsentence(s.70);allnewpsychoactive
substancesnotlistedintheMisuseofDrugsActareautomaticallyprohibited
andtheonlywayofacquiringapprovedsubstancesisthroughBigPharma
orBigBusiness.
43.Everydaydrugfreeisaanotherdayofbeingclean.Thisis
misleading,isanyoneever(andshouldtheybe?)drugfreebecausewetake
caffeine,sugar,cocoa,aspirin,alcohol?Moreimportantlythisstatement
wronglyinsinuatestakingadrugiswronganddirtyandwithoutthemwe
becomeclean.
44.Alcoholoccupiessomuchpolicetimeimaginehowbaditdbeifwe
legalisecannabis.Thereisnocomparisonthesearetwodifferent
substancesthatimpactbehaviourverydifferently.Itisrareforanyoneon
cannabistobeargumentative,aggressiveandviolent,unfortunatelythe
samecannotbesaidforalcohol.Itslikesayingweveseenthedamaged
causedbyboxingimaginehowbaditdbeifwelegalisedtennis.
45.Legalisingdrugsisdangerousbecausemorepeoplewillusedrugs.In
countrieswheredrugshavebeenlegalisedordecriminalisedtherehasnot
beenanyoverallincreaseindruguse.However,itisdangerousand
problematicdrugusethatshouldconcernusnotdruguseperse.Peoplewho
arecurrentlyusingunknown(purity,toxicity,ingredients,strength)street
drugsandriskingacriminalrecordwillbeinamuchsaferposition.
46.Cannabisusebydriversisleadingtomoredeathsonthe
road.Unfounded.Thereisevidencethatcannabisisincreasinglyfoundin
bloodsamplesbutthispresenceofcannabisinthebloodstreamcouldarise
fromuseofcannabisdays,weeksevenmonthsago.Drugpresencedoesnt
meanimpairment.
47.Everydrugdeathisfurtherevidenceofthedangersofdrugs.Most
drugdeathsareabyproductofdraconiandrugpolicythatcouldbeavoided
byacombinationofdecriminalisation,legalisation,naloxonedistribution,
saferdruguseeducation,heroinassistedtreatments,drugtestingkits,drug
consumptionroomsandlessintoleranceandstigma.
48.Theundergroundcriminalbusinessindrugsisenormoussoweneed
tougherlawenforcement.Unfortunately,itisprohibitionthathascreated
theseconditionsinthefirstinstance,moreenforcementcanonlybeexpected
tofurtherincreasethepowerandwealthofthecriminalcartelsandincrease
violence.However,regulationanddecriminalisationwouldmakeareal
positivedifferencesignificantlyreducingtheundergroundillegaldrug
business.
49.BetterthatsomeonegoestoDrugCourtthanprison.Anythingcan
appearpalatableandjustifiedifpresentedasanalternativetoprison.For
theoverwhelmingmajorityofnonproblematicdrugusers,coercive
treatmentispointless,expensive,andunethical.Forthesmallminorityof
problematicusers,betterthatpeoplewhoneedhelpcanaccessthathelpin
thecommunity,followingathoroughassessment,andabestfittreatment
planthathasaccesstoafullrangeofservices,ratherthanhavingtoaccess
anenforcedabstinence12stepprogrammesthroughthecriminaljustice
system.
50.Theworldwouldbeabetterplacewithoutdrugs.Drugsarevitalin
medicineandpainrelief,theyarealsoimportantforrelaxing,sleeping,
socialising,providingenergy,thinkinglaterally,creativelyandartistically.
Legaldrugsalcohol,caffeineandtobaccoareusedforthesepurposesevery
day,althoughother(currentlyillegal)drugsmightbesaferandbettersuited.
51.Peoplegrowoutoftakingdrugs.Whilethereisevidencethatpeople
growoutofcriminalactivity,theuseofprohibiteddrugsinvolvescriminal
risks,soifthereisashiftawayfromillegaldrugsatalaterageitsnot
necessarilythecasethatpeoplearegrowingoutofdrugs,butperhaps,over
time,theylearntoavoidtheassociatedcriminalassociations.Thereisno
evidencepeoplegrowoutofusingthedrugsalcohol,tobaccoandcaffeine.
52.IfstrongevidenceisprovideddruglawswillchangeStrongreliable
evidenceiscrucialtodevelopeffectivedruglaws,butmostadvanced
capitalistcountriesshowlittlesignofbeinginfluencedbyscienceand
evidence.Insteadtheyseemcommittedtoanideologicallydrivenposition
tomaintaintheprivilegeoflegaldrugsbydemonisingallillicitdrugs
regardlessoftheharmscaused.
53.SocietyneedstolearntoacceptdruguseWiththemassiverangeof
alcohol,tobaccoandcaffeineproductscombinedwiththeeverincreasing
rangeofBigPharmadrugsthereisnodoubtsocietyalreadyfullyaccepts,
embracesandengagesindruguseonadailybasis!Sothisstatementis
misleadingandfeedsintothefaultythinkingthatfailstoacknowledgelegal
substancesasdruguse.Societyneedstolearntounderstandweare
operatingwithinadrugapartheid.
54.ThereisnocureforaddictionAddictionisessentiallyasocialand
psychologicalcondition,rootedinpatternsofthinking,behaviourand
lifestylethatsgotoutofcontrol.Itsnotanincurablediseasefromwhich
peopleneverrecoverandareforcedtoliveinrecovery.Thevastmajorityof
peoplewhobecomedependentsuccessfullyregaincontrol,mostofthem
withoutprofessionalhelp.Thelargenumberswhohavequitsmokingarea
goodexample.
55.TheonlyplacefortakingdrugsisinmedicineItisapositionyoucould
holdforyourself,butitsanextremepositionthatwouldmeannotea,
coffee,chocolate,alcohol,fizzydrinks,sweetsorcakes,mostbreakfast
cerealsetc(avoidingthedrugs;alcohol,caffeineandsugar).Itsakinto
sayingtheonlyacceptablereasonforconsumingfoodistokeepushealthy.
Pleasure,relaxing,gettingmoreenergy,feelingsleepyorenhancingour
sensesarenotunreasonablemotivationsfortakingfoodorsubstances.
56.DrugslikecannabisareillegalAsaresultofthe1961UNSingle
Conventionsignaturecountrieshavemadepossessionandcultivationof
certainsubstanceslistedintheConventionacriminaloffence.However,the
substancesthemselvesarenotillegal,whichraisesthequestionthatifplants
likecannabis,cocaandtheopiumpoppyarenotillegalonwhatbasiscanor
shouldthepoliceandarmedforcessearchthecountrysidetodigupor
destroyuncultivatedplants.
57.TheDrugsWarhasfailedThatdependsuponwhatyouthinkthe
purposeis.Ifthedrugwarisunderstoodthroughaneoliberallensithasbeen
agreatsuccess.Ithaspreservedtheprivilegedpositiongrantedtolegaldrug
industry(caffeine,alcoholandtobacco);ithasprovidedthestatewith
considerablepowerstocontrolthepoor,peopleofcolour,indigenouspeople
andtheother';ithasprovidedgreatnumbersfortheburgeoningand
profitablepenalindustrialcomplex;andithasspawnedextensivenew
testingandsurveillancebusinessopportunitiesintimesofrecession.
58.Peoplechoosetobuyalcohol,caffeineandtobacco,butillegaldrugs
arepushedonpeopleThisnotionisdeeplyflawed.Mostpeopleare
exposedtoillicitdrugsthroughfriendshipnetworks,whereas,legaldrugs
suchasalcoholareactuallypushedonpeopleviaadvertisingand
sponsorship,andtheyarefurtherpressuredtousealcoholby
powerfulculturalnormstocelebrate,havefunandjoinin.So,ifanything
peoplearemorelikelytobepushedintolegaldrugs.
